- The distance between Beja, Portugal and San Juan/ Isla Verde Arp, Pr, Usa is approximately 5,992 km or 3,723 mi.
- To reach Beja in this distance one would set out from San Juan/ Isla Verde Arp, Pr bearing 55.9°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Beja bearing 85.8° or E .
- Beja has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a) whereas San Juan/ Isla Verde Arp, Pr has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am).
- Beja is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ome whereas San Juan/ Isla Verde Arp, Pr is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 10.6 °C (19.1°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 11.2 °C (20.2°F) more in Beja.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 744.4 mm (29.3 in) less which is equivalent to 744.4 l/m² (18.27 US gal/ft²) or 7,444,000 l/ha (795,813 US gal/ac) less. About 4/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 18° lower in Beja than in San Juan/ Isla Verde Arp, Pr.
